With millions of tourists visiting each year, the United Arab Emirates (UAE), and Dubai in particular, is a major hub for commerce and tourism. With its robust economy, first-rate infrastructure, and sizable expat community, the demand for effective vehicle rental services is greater than ever. These days, car rental companies use mobile apps and technology to offer seamless rental experiences rather than being restricted to physical storefronts.
An easy-to-use, dependable, and feature-rich vehicle rental software may make a big difference in your company's visibility, operational efficiency, and customer satisfaction in the fiercely competitive car rental industry. The difficult part is picking an app development company that can create strong, scalable software while also having the technical know-how to comprehend the particular requirements of your company.
We'll walk you through every step of selecting the top car rental app development company in Dubai, United Arab Emirates, and why this is an important decision for your company's success in this extensive guide.
Due in large part to the high volume of tourists and a thriving expat community, the UAE's automobile rental business is expanding quickly. Due to the fast-paced urban lifestyle of Dubai, rental companies must provide both long-term residents and short-term visitors with easy-to-use, technologically advanced solutions.
Strong car rental apps have several important advantages, such as:
Due to these factors, maintaining a competitive edge in Dubai's quickly changing rental industry requires having a personalized auto rental app.
To satisfy the needs of contemporary users, a good car rental app needs to have several fundamental functions. Make sure the app development business you choose can provide the following essential elements while looking for one:
1. User-Friendly Interface
When users initially interact with your software, it's the user interface (UI). To guarantee a smooth experience, it needs to be easy to use, visually appealing, and straightforward. Users may become irritated and lose reservations as a result of a cluttered or challenging UI.
2. Real-Time Vehicle Availability
Consumers want real-time information on the availability of vehicles. Based on the user's location, preferred car type, and rental dates, your app should show the available automobiles. To guarantee correct data, the app must also synchronize with the business's inventory management system.
3. Integration of Maps and GPS
An essential component of automobile rental apps is navigation. Customers may find local rental locations, and drop-off locations, and monitor their vehicles in real-time with the use of GPS and map integration. Additionally, it allows the rental provider to offer real-time traffic reports or route recommendations.
4. Safe Gateways for Payment
Ensuring a great client experience requires a smooth payment process. Credit/debit cards, Apple Pay, Google Wallet, and other secure payment gateways supporting both domestic and foreign payment methods should all be integrated into the app.
5. Management of Dynamic Prices
Variations in rental pricing are frequently caused by variables like demand, season, and vehicle availability. Rent amounts should be automatically updated in real-time by your app based on these criteria, enabling dynamic pricing.
6. Multilingual Assistance
A multi-language capability is necessary to accommodate consumers who speak different languages, especially considering the diverse population of Dubai. Translations in Arabic, English, and other widely spoken languages in the United Arab Emirates should be available on the app.
7. Notifications Within Apps
Customers can receive push alerts to stay updated about impending reservations, exclusive deals, or modifications to rental information. To enhance user communication, they can also remind consumers of planned pickups and returns.
Your car rental app's success depends on selecting the best app development partner. Here's how to evaluate possible businesses:
1. Knowledge and proficiency in the UAE market
Make sure the organizations developing apps for auto rentals have experience in the UAE industry while assessing them. Developers who are knowledgeable about regional trends, consumer behavior, and legal requirements will be better able to comprehend the objectives of your company and provide solutions that are appropriate for the area.
2. Case studies and client testimonials
Case studies and reviews provide information about a company's performance history. Request case studies of comparable projects the organization has worked on, particularly in the transportation or vehicle rental industries. Positive customer reviews indicate dependability and competence.
3. Innovation and the Technology Stack
Technologies like blockchain, Internet of Things connectivity, and artificial intelligence (AI) are changing the automobile rental business. To ensure your app is future-proof, make sure the development business has access to the newest technologies.
4. Project management and communication
Maintaining the project's progress requires effective communication and transparent project management. Make sure the organization has committed project managers who promptly address problems, keep you informed, and coordinate progress with your objectives.
5. Assistance After Development
Developing an app is just the start. To keep your app operating successfully after launch, you'll require regular maintenance, upgrades, and bug patches. Select a provider of ongoing maintenance and support services.
Selecting between several app development businesses can be difficult, particularly in a market as competitive as Dubai. This is a comparative analysis of some of the biggest players, with Kuchoriya Techsoft at the top because of its deep experience, understanding of the local market, and creative solutions.
Criteria | Kuchoriya Techsoft | CronJ IT Technologies | Xicom Technologies | Fluper |
---|---|---|---|---|
Experience | Over 15 years in app development | 9 years in app development | 12 years in app development | 8 years in app development |
Specialization | Car rental apps, custom solutions | General mobile and web apps | Focus on mobile and web solutions | Focus on mobile apps |
Technical Expertise | Advanced technologies (AI, IoT, Blockchain) | Standard technologies | Basic to advanced technologies | Good in AR/VR, and blockchain |
Portfolio | High-profile clients including Nestle, UN | Primarily regional clients | Several international clients | Regional clients and startups |
Customization | Highly customizable solutions | Limited customization | Moderate customization | Basic customization |
User Experience (UX) Design | Award-winning UX/UI designs | Good UX/UI designs | Basic UX/UI designs | Good UX/UI designs |
Scalability | Scalable solutions for growing needs | Standard scalability | Moderate scalability | Limited scalability |
Client Support | 24/7 support and dedicated teams | Standard business hours support | Limited support | Standard support |
Case Study 1: Top Car Rental Company in Dubai
Case Study 2: An Account of Startup Success
A methodical approach and careful consideration of multiple crucial elements are necessary for creating successful automobile rental software. The following are the key components that make an automobile rental app successful:
1. User-Centric Design
For consumers to have a seamless and joyful experience, an interface needs to be easy to use. It should be simple for users to browse the app, look for cars, and make reservations thanks to its easy design. An easy-to-use interface with straightforward navigation and neatly arranged content enhances the user experience.
Beyond aesthetics, efficiency, and user happiness must be prioritized when optimizing the whole user experience. The customer experience is improved by features including simple vehicle selection, speedy booking procedures, and transparent payment alternatives. To improve the UX, take user feedback into account and assess usability.
2. Robust Functionality
Incorporate real-time vehicle availability to guarantee that customers may view the most recent details regarding available vehicles and reservation statuses. By giving precise information, this function lowers the chance of overbooking and raises consumer satisfaction.
Incorporate sophisticated search and filtering features to assist consumers in locating cars that satisfy their requirements. Type of vehicle, price range, location, and length of rental are examples of filters. This feature enhances the app's usability and supports users in making wise selections.
Make sure the application has safe payment channels to handle transactions. Provide a variety of payment methods to suit varying customer preferences, including digital wallets, credit/debit cards, and Internet banking. Strong security measures are implemented to safeguard user data and foster confidence.
Provide functions like tracking a vehicle, location-based search, and rental location directions by integrating GPS and location services. The GPS feature provides real-time updates and ease, which improves the user experience.
To provide users with a more customized experience, let them establish and manage profiles. Personalized recommendations, saved preferences, and booking history are examples of profile features. User pleasure and engagement rise with personalization.
3. Performance and Reliability
Make sure that the app runs smoothly and loads rapidly, especially in situations with a lot of traffic. Improve the performance of your app to cut down on load times and boost productivity. People are more inclined to give up on a slow or unresponsive app.
Consider scalability when designing the app to accommodate user demand and expansion. As the user base grows and new features are added, scalable infrastructure makes sure the program stays stable and functioning.
To remove bugs, enhance functionality, and add new features, carry out routine maintenance and upgrades. Continuous support ensures that the app is up to date with new developments in technology and continues to live up to user expectations.
4. Marketing and Customer Acquisition
Create a thorough marketing plan to advertise the app and draw users. To reach your target audience, make use of digital marketing channels like social media, SEO, and paid advertising. Emphasize special qualities and advantages to set your software apart from rivals.
Immediately respond to user questions and concerns by offering first-rate customer service. Provide a variety of help avenues, including phone, email, and in-app chat. By interacting with users via reviews, feedback forms, and surveys, you may enhance the app and create enduring bonds with users.
Establish loyalty initiatives and rewards to promote recurring business and recognize devoted patrons. Provide special offers, discounts, or referral bonuses to encourage consumers to use the app again and promote others to it.
5. Legal and Compliance
Make sure that the app has strong security mechanisms in place to safeguard user data and conforms with data privacy laws like the CCPA and GDPR. Obtain user consent for data collection and usage, and clarify privacy policies.
Respect industry guidelines and local laws when it comes to renting a car in Dubai and the United Arab Emirates. This includes adherence to consumer protection laws, insurance rules, and licensing requirements.
6. Innovation and Technology
Use cutting-edge technologies to improve the usability and functioning of the app. Advanced features like fraud detection, predictive analytics, and automated processes can be facilitated by technologies like blockchain, artificial intelligence (AI), and machine learning.
For more functionality, think about integrating with outside services. Services including payment processing, customer verification, and vehicle management may fall under this category. Integrations with third parties can improve the functionality and expedite processes of the app.
It is essential to comprehend the financial components of creating vehicle rental software to make sure that your project goals are met and your budget is kept in check. Here's a thorough explanation of the cost analysis and budgetary factors to take into account when developing your automobile rental app:
1. Development Costs
These are the expenses related to the app's early development, which included designing, coding, and implementing its main features. The complexity of the application, the technology stack being used, and the price structure of the development company all affect costs.
The cost of developing an app increases with the complexity of features you desire. More time and experience in development are needed for features like secure payment integration, complex search filters, and real-time tracking.
2. Ongoing Costs
After the app is out, it will require regular updates and maintenance to address issues, add features, and make sure it works with new devices and operating systems. Either individual service agreements or a subscription-based model can be used to handle routine maintenance.
Server infrastructure is needed for your program to host and manage data. This can entail substantial expenditures for server space, data storage, and bandwidth, depending on the size of your application. Select a trustworthy hosting company to guarantee lag-free operation and security.
3. Additional Costs
Set aside money for marketing and promotion to draw customers and create a name for yourself in the industry. Public relations initiatives, social media advertising, and digital marketing campaigns fall under this category. Successful marketing techniques encourage user interaction and downloads.
Make sure you account for legal costs associated with data privacy, app compliance, and intellectual property protection. Legal professionals' advice guarantees that your app complies with laws and reduces any possible legal hazards.
4. Budgeting Tips
Prioritize the most important features for the first release, then add more sophisticated ones in later releases. By using this strategy, you may assess the market's reaction and control expenses more effectively before investing in new features.
Get comprehensive quotations from several development firms so you may evaluate prices and offerings. This aids in your comprehension of market rates and aids in your choice of the business offering the best return on investment.
Set aside some money in your budget for unforeseen costs or adjustments. You will have financial flexibility in case unanticipated problems happen throughout development thanks to this contingency reserve.
Explore more: Building the Ultimate Car Rental App: Top Development Solutions and Features for 2024
Testimonials and input from clients are very helpful in assessing possible development partners. They offer perceptions of the dependability, caliber, and contentment of the clientele of the business. Here's how to evaluate comments and endorsements from clients:
1. Compile Testimony
Look through the case studies and client endorsements posted on the development company's website. Seek input from previous customers on comparable projects to determine the company's level of experience and proficiency in developing rental car apps.
To get unbiased evaluations and ratings of the business, visit independent review sites like Clutch or GoodFirms. These platforms offer frank evaluations of the business's operations and customer relations.
2. Analyze Feedback
Determine recurrent topics, such as strengths and flaws, in the feedback. Positive testimonials should emphasize the company's advantages, while constructive criticism might point out areas that need work.
Evaluate the initiatives' success that are stated in the testimonies. Seek proof of customer interaction, successful app launches, and general product satisfaction.
A successful collaboration with the development business of your choice requires a thorough understanding of the process. This is an outline of the normal procedure for creating an app for a car rental company:
1. Discovery and Planning
Gathering and recording the needs, features, and goals for your app is the first step. Creating user personas, business objectives, and technical specifications are all part of this process.
Make a project plan with deliverables, deadlines, and milestones. The planning stage makes sure that the development business and you have a defined project path.
2. Design and Development
Create the user experience (UX) and user interface (UI) to your specifications. To illustrate the structure and features of the app, wireframes, prototypes, and design mockups are created.
The features of the app are implemented and coded during the development phase. This covers developing the front end and back end, integrating with external services, and making sure the product works on a variety of platforms and devices.
3. Testing and Quality Assurance
Test features functionally to make sure they all function as planned. This covers speed, security, and usability testing.
Take care of any problems or defects found during testing. To ensure a high-quality finished product, make adjustments to the app depending on user feedback and testing results.
4. Launch and Deployment
Complete user onboarding procedures, marketing plans, and app store submissions in advance of the app's release. Make sure that all paperwork is completed and that all compliance standards are fulfilled.
After the app launches, keep an eye on its functionality and customer reviews. In light of user feedback and performance metrics, resolve any issues that crop up and make any adjustments that are required.
Maintaining your app's functionality and applicability requires regular care and upkeep. Consider the following while providing post-launch support:
1. Frequent updates
Schedule frequent upgrades to bring in new features, enhance current capabilities, and adjust to evolving user requirements or technological advancements. Sustaining user happiness and engagement with your app is ensured by keeping it updated.
After the software is released, fix any bugs or performance problems that surface. The app's stability and dependability are maintained by frequent maintenance.
2. Customer Support
Assist users with technical questions and problems. Provide a variety of support avenues, including phone, email, and in-app chat, to help users efficiently.
Get user input to find areas that need work and make sure the app keeps meeting users' needs. Make use of this input to inform upcoming modifications and improvements.
Kuchoriya Techsoft is the best option when choosing an app development firm for car rentals in Dubai and the United Arab Emirates. This is the reason why:
1. Demonstrated proficiency
2. All-Inclusive Resolutions
3. Cutting-Edge Technology
4. cost-effective
5. Exceptional Support
Choose Kuchoriya Techsoft for your vehicle rental app development in Dubai, UAE, and reap the benefits of our combined experience, comprehensive service, cutting-edge technology, affordability, and outstanding support.
Choosing the top car rental app development company in Dubai, UAE requires a thorough understanding of key success factors, budget considerations, and the development process. By focusing on user-centric design, robust functionality, performance, and effective marketing, you can develop an app that meets your business goals and exceeds user expectations.
Kuchoriya Techsoft stands out as a leading choice for car rental app development in Dubai, UAE. With extensive experience, a proven track record, and a commitment to delivering innovative and scalable solutions, Kuchoriya Techsoft is well-equipped to help you achieve success in the competitive car rental market.
For more information on how Kuchoriya Techsoft can assist with your car rental app development needs, contact us today. Let us help you unlock success and drive your business forward.
The Referral Partner Program by Kuchoriya Techsoft provides a smooth method to generate continuous revenue in the long run. You can receive financial rewards by referring your contacts to us when you team up with us. Our program was created to be stress-free, enabling you to easily reap the rewards. Promote the exceptional services offered by a reputable software development company to see an increase in recommendations through our excellent eCommerce web development and custom blockchain app development services.
Furthermore, our Referral Partner Program helps to enhance the sales and entrepreneurial skills of your referrals over the long run. Through partnering with Kuchoriya Techsoft, your connections will have access to state-of-the-art technologies and skilled development teams that enhance their business operations. This relationship, which benefits both parties, enhances their success and cements your position as a critical factor in their expansion. Come and be a part of our team today to experience the benefits of earning money while also helping your network achieve long-term success.
Q. How much does creating an app for a vehicle rental company cost?
A. The complexity, functionality, and technology of the app all affect how much it costs. For a precise estimate, ask your development partner for a comprehensive quote.
Q. How much time does it take to create an app for a rental car?
A. Depending on the features and complexity of the app, development can take anywhere from a few months to more than a year.
Q. What functions are included in an app for renting a car?
A. Real-time car tracking, safe payment methods, user profiles, reservation and scheduling, GPS guidance, and customer service are typical features.
Q. Is it possible to alter my rental car app?
A. It is possible to tailor automobile rental apps with special features, branding, and user interfaces to match your particular business requirements.
Q. After establishing an app for auto rentals, what kind of assistance is offered?
A. Technical support, updates, and bug fixes are typically included in post-launch support. Make sure the maintenance plan is provided by your development partner.
Q. How safe is the app for renting a car?
A. User data and transactions must be protected by security features such as data encryption, safe payment processing, and adherence to industry standards.
Q. Are case studies of successful car-rental app applications available?
A. Yes, the majority of respectable development firms offer case studies or testimonials from happy clients. Examining these can provide information about their experience and accomplishments.
9765 keystone court, Clarence, NY 14031 , USA, +1 (650) 488-7911
1100 Caven St., Suite PH11, Mississauga, ON L5G 4N3 Canada , +1 (416) 726-4662, +1 (650) 488-7911
Bispo César da Corso Filho, 1266, San Carlos, São Paulo, Boa Vista, Brazil, 13575-331
118, JLT Cluster V , AI Sarayat St, opposite Damas jewellery , Dubai United Arab Emirates Dubai 91929
Viale dell'Esperanto, 71, Formia, Italy, Lazio IT
Unit 14G, 3 darling point road, darling point, Sydney, NSW, Australia, 2027